Exam Details: H13-821
To achieve this prestigious certification, candidates must successfully pass the H13-821 exam. Here are the essential details:
- **Exam Name:** Huawei Certified ICT Professional - Cloud Service Solutions Architect
- **Exam Code:** H13-821
- **Exam Price:** $300 (USD)
- **Duration:** 90 minutes
- **Number of Questions:** 60
- **Passing Score:** 600/1000

Deep Dive into the H13-821 Exam Syllabus
The H13-821 exam covers a broad spectrum of topics essential for any aspiring Huawei cloud service architect. A thorough understanding of these Huawei Certified ICT Professional Cloud Service Solutions Architect exam topics is critical for success.
Enterprise Application Architectures and Cloud Technologies (5%)
This foundational section sets the stage by exploring the evolution of enterprise application architectures and how cloud technologies have transformed them. It covers key concepts like:
- Traditional vs. Cloud-based architectures
- Microservices vs. Monolithic applications
- Serverless computing paradigms
- Containerization technologies (e.g., Docker, Kubernetes)
- Hybrid and multi-cloud strategies
- Fundamental cloud service models (IaaS, PaaS, SaaS)
Understanding these underlying principles is crucial before diving into specific Huawei Cloud implementations. It helps architects appreciate the shift in design philosophy and the benefits brought by cloud-native approaches.
Cloud-based Architecture Design of Conventional Applications (50%)
This is the largest and most critical section of the exam, emphasizing the practical skills required to migrate and modernize existing applications on Huawei Cloud. It delves into the Huawei cloud architecture design principles for traditional applications, which often involves re-platforming or re-hosting. Key areas include:
- **IaaS-based Architecture Design:**
- Designing highly available and fault-tolerant architectures using Elastic Cloud Servers (ECS), Virtual Private Cloud (VPC), and Elastic Load Balancing (ELB).
- Implementing disaster recovery strategies, including active-passive and active-active setups across regions or Availability Zones.
- Storage solutions: Object Storage Service (OBS), Elastic Volume Service (EVS), and Scalable File Service (SFS). Choosing the right storage type based on application requirements.
- Networking design: Subnets, security groups, VPNs, Direct Connect for hybrid connectivity.
- **PaaS-based Architecture Design for Conventional Apps:**
- Leveraging Huawei Cloud's Database as a Service (DBaaS) offerings like Relational Database Service (RDS) for MySQL, PostgreSQL, SQL Server, and Document Database Service (DDS) for MongoDB.
- Utilizing Application Orchestration Service (AOS) or other orchestration tools for deploying and managing traditional applications.
- Messaging services (e.g., Distributed Message Service - DMS) for decoupling components.
- **Security Considerations:**
- Implementing Identity and Access Management (IAM) for granular access control.
- Network security with Security Groups, Network ACLs, and Web Application Firewall (WAF).
- Data encryption at rest and in transit.
- Compliance frameworks and best practices.
- **Cost Optimization:**
- Strategies for optimizing compute, storage, and network costs.
- Utilizing reserved instances, auto-scaling, and efficient resource provisioning.
- **Migration Strategies:**
- Planning and executing migration of on-premises applications to Huawei Cloud.
- Tools and methodologies for data migration and application cutover.
This section requires a hands-on understanding of how to translate traditional application requirements into robust, cloud-native architectures using Huawei Cloud's IaaS and PaaS offerings. It's not just about knowing the services, but how to integrate them effectively for real-world scenarios.
Cloud Native Application Architecture Design (30%)
This section focuses on designing applications specifically for the cloud, embracing elasticity, resilience, and modern development practices. It covers:
- **Containerization with Huawei Cloud Container Engine (CCE):**
- Designing microservices architectures using Kubernetes on CCE.
- Service mesh concepts and implementation.
- Container image management and registries (e.g., SWR - Software Repository for Container).
- **Serverless Architectures with FunctionGraph:**
- Designing event-driven applications using FunctionGraph for compute.
- Integration with other services like OBS, DMS, and API Gateway.
- **DevOps and CI/CD Pipelines:**
- Implementing continuous integration and continuous deployment pipelines using Huawei Cloud services (e.g., CodeArts Deploy, CodeArts Pipeline).
- Infrastructure as Code (IaC) using Terraform or CloudFormation.
- **Distributed Systems Design:**
- Designing for distributed tracing, logging, and monitoring.
- Resilience patterns: circuit breakers, retry mechanisms, bulkheads.
- **API Gateway and Microservices Management:**
- Securing and managing APIs with Huawei Cloud API Gateway.
- Service discovery and registration.
This topic emphasizes the shift towards agile, scalable, and resilient application development, fully leveraging the elasticity and managed services of Huawei Cloud.
Huawei Cloud O&M Solution (10%)
Operational excellence is paramount in cloud environments. This section covers the tools and strategies for effective operation and maintenance of Huawei Cloud resources:
- **Monitoring and Alerting:**
- Cloud Eye for unified monitoring of resources and applications.
- Setting up custom metrics, alarms, and notifications.
- **Log Management:**
- Cloud Log Service (CLS) for collecting, analyzing, and storing logs from various cloud services.
- Centralized logging strategies.
- **Backup and Recovery:**
- Cloud Backup and Recovery (CBR) for protecting ECS, EVS, and RDS instances.
- Designing robust backup policies and recovery plans.
- **Audit and Compliance:**
- Cloud Trace Service (CTS) for auditing API operations and resource changes.
- Ensuring compliance with regulatory requirements.
- **Automated Operations:**
- Using Cloud Automation Engine (CAE) for automating routine tasks and incident response.
An effective Huawei cloud service architect understands that good design is complemented by robust operational practices.
Huawei Cloud Innovations and Solutions (5%)
This section explores the cutting-edge aspects of Huawei Cloud, highlighting its unique offerings and future directions. It covers:
- **AI and Big Data Services:**
- ModelArts for AI development and deployment.
- Data Lake Insight (DLI) and MapReduce Service (MRS) for big data processing.
- **Edge Computing:**
- Intelligent EdgeFabric (IEF) for deploying applications at the edge.
- IoT platforms and connectivity.
- **Blockchain as a Service (BCS):**
- Understanding the use cases and architecture of blockchain solutions on Huawei Cloud.
- **Industry-Specific Solutions:**
- Overview of Huawei Cloud's solutions for various industries (e.g., finance, manufacturing, healthcare).
Staying abreast of these innovations allows architects to design forward-looking solutions that leverage the latest technological advancements offered by Huawei Cloud. To truly grasp the breadth of Huawei's technological contributions, understanding their commitment to innovation is key.

Hands-On Experience is Key
Theoretical knowledge alone is often insufficient. Practical experience with the Huawei Cloud platform is paramount. Set up a free tier account or leverage any available lab environments to:
- Deploy and manage ECS instances.
- Configure VPCs, subnets, and security groups.
- Experiment with OBS, EVS, and RDS.
- Deploy containerized applications using CCE.
- Implement monitoring with Cloud Eye and logging with CLS.
- Practice using IAM for access control.
The more you interact with the actual services, the better you'll understand their nuances and how they integrate in real-world scenarios. This practical application solidifies your understanding of Huawei cloud platform services certification topics.
